Transaction 8743604a868fcac8da61ec8c907bb4ec06b454fee703d754198be1fed1a5ee65
1 Input
1 Output
-
8743604a868fcac8da61ec8c907bb4ec06b454fee703d754198be1fed1a5ee65:0
- value
- 196676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78533f32544c1d54f131a4f5ac26d573ebf64212 OP_EQUAL
- address
- 3CfEjf3b2bnCDnSyYprz8sDTpne9hxkmg7